REGRESSION (WebKit2?): Tooltips don't update while scrolling
https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=65041
Summary REGRESSION (WebKit2?): Tooltips don't update while scrolling
Mehmet
Reported 2011-07-22 12:48:43 PDT
OS: 10.6.8 Safari Webkit: Version 5.1 (6534.50, r91478) Regression: Tooltips don't update while scrolling Steps to reproduce: 1. Visit http://www.macuser.de/forum/search.php?searchid=1440477 2. hover over a link -> Actual result 1: You see a tooltip 3. scroll down -> Actual result 2: The first tooltip doesn't disappear. -> Expected result: It should disappear and the new tooltip from the other link should update.
